Description

The Midpoints tool adds Cosmetic Vertices at the midpoints of one or more Edges.

Cosmetic Vertices at midpoints of Edges

How to use

  1. Select one or more Edges in a View.
  2. Press the File:Techdraw-midpoint.svg Midpoints button
  3. Cosmetic Vertices will be added at the mid-point(s) of the Edge(s).


Properties

Cosmetic Vertices have no properties of their own, as they are not Document Objects. They share color and size settings with regular geometry vertices.

Scripting

See also: TechDraw API and FreeCAD Scripting Basics.

Cosmetic Vertices are not accessible from macros or the Python console at this time. This snippet will remove all Cosmetic Vertices from the View.

>>> v = App.ActiveDocument.View
>>> v.clearCV()
>>> App.activeDocument().recompute()
